尝试创建一个简单的烧瓶

时间:2021-05-01 20:15:19

标签: python flask

我正在尝试使用腻子制作一个简单的烧瓶应用程序,但它不起作用

这是我的 hello.py 文件:

from flask import Flask

app = Flask(__name__)

@app.route('/')
def hello():
    return 'Hello, World'

命令我在 putty 中运行(当在 hello.py 的文件目录中时)

pip 安装烧瓶

python -c "import flask; print(flask.version)"

输出:1.1.2

导出 FLASK_APP=hello

导出 FLASK_ENV=development

烧瓶运行

当我转到ip地址时:http://127.0.0.1:5000/

我明白了 enter image description here

这里也是我遵循/执行的指令的链接: https://www.digitalocean.com/community/tutorials/how-to-make-a-web-application-using-flask-in-python-3

如果有人能让我知道如何让它工作会很棒! 谢谢!

2 个答案:

答案 0 :(得分:0)

我在我的窗口机器上使用我的终端,而不是远程机器上的腻子

答案 1 :(得分:-2)

通过在 bash 中输入 ifconfig 来检查您的 wlan0 inet 地址并使用它,同时尝试在您的 Flask 应用程序中添加以下代码:

if __name__ == '__main__':
    app.run(debug=True, port=5000, host='wlan0 IP Add')

输入 >>sudo python3 hello.py 运行应用程序

这行得通吗?